VERY unpopular hobby opinion, but I really love finecast.
I wish GW had leaned heavier into making small runs of specialised models, characters and the like.
There is so much personality to these that the plastic models don't have.
Look at the sheer details of this little dude. And the same goes for my Drukhari. Just exquisite.
